Monks and nuns traditionally have sung everything. The Mass (the Holy Eucharist) would be one and the Office would be another. The Office started in the middle of the night with Matins. Just before dawn was Lauds, then at dawn, Prime. The Little Offices are in the middle of the day: Terce at 9 am, Sext at noon, and None at 3 pm. Vespers is sung before supper, and then Compline right before bed.

Monks typically sing in Latin, as it is the traditional language for liturgical music in the Catholic Church. However, monks in other religious traditions may sing in different languages based on their specific rituals and practices.

Each monastery or order chooses their own thing for monks to do. Some make fruit preserves, some make wine. One in New York state trains dogs. Pretty much any honest trade that allows adequate time for prayer and contemplation is possible.
